Изменение содержимого оверлея на основе идентификатора, извлеченного из базы данных - PullRequest
1 голос
/ 12 августа 2011

У меня есть страница, на которой есть список компаний, извлеченных из базы данных mysql.Каждое название компании является ссылкой, и при нажатии появляется наложение, содержащее дополнительную информацию об этой конкретной компании.

Все работает ... Мой список создан, ссылка выводит наложение, но на данный момент это толькозаполняет информацию о компании, которая является последней записью.Я знаю, что мне нужно передать идентификатор записи в jquery, чтобы он извлекал запись для кликаемого имени, но я просто недостаточно знаком с jquery, чтобы понять это.Я считаю, что мне нужно передать его параметру, но нужно подтолкнуть его в правильном направлении.Ниже мой текущий код с только основами, я передал уникальный идентификатор для каждой записи через mid="<?php echo $member->member_id; ?>"> в ссылке ... Мне просто нужно передать это наложение.

<p>
<li><a href="#" class="modalInput" rel="#profile2" mid="<?php echo $member->member_id; ?>"><?php echo $member->company_name; ?></a>
</li>

</p>



<!-- Profile Overlay -->
<div class="modal2" id="profile2">


    <dl>
        <dt>Address:</dt>

        <dd><?php echo $member->address_city; ?>

        <dt>Phone Number:</dt>
        <dd><?php echo $member->phone; ?></dd>

    </dl>

    <!-- close button -->
    <p>
        <button class="close"> Close </button>
    </p>
</div>

<script>

$(document).ready(function() {

var triggers = $(".modalInput").overlay({


    // mask tweaks
    mask: {
        color: '#ebecff',
        loadSpeed: 200,
        opacity: 0.9
    },

    closeOnClick: false
});


});

</script>
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...